The S7 data types and formats should be taken from the manual titled
"Programming with STEP 7 V5.4" (in the Appendix "Data and parameter
types").ePS Network Services does not support times or real numbers here.
The S7 data type is also determined by means of the data width. If a word is
defined, the following byte is, therefore, included automatically and blocked for a
separate format. If a double word is defined, all 4 bytes are assigned as double
words. ePS Network Services checks the plausibility of the potential formats and
only permits correct configurations (e.g. data word 121 is not permitted).
